Espruino:Справочник по API/Класс NRF/getSecurityStatus(): различия между версиями
Материал из Онлайн справочника
Перейти к навигацииПерейти к поиску
Нет описания правки |
Myagkij (обсуждение | вклад) Нет описания правки |
||
Строка 37: | Строка 37: | ||
Более подробно о настройке безопасного соединения читайте в описании функции [https://www.espruino.com/Reference#l_NRF_setSecurity NRF.setSecurity()]. | Более подробно о настройке безопасного соединения читайте в описании функции [https://www.espruino.com/Reference#l_NRF_setSecurity NRF.setSecurity()]. | ||
{{Примечание1|Эта функция доступна только для NRF52-устройств (вроде Puck.js, Pixl.js, Bangle.js и MDBT42Q).}} | |||
== Примеры == | == Примеры == |
Текущая версия от 17:45, 12 июня 2023
Перевод: Максим Кузьмин
Проверка/Оформление/Редактирование: Мякишев Е.А.
Функция NRF.getSecurityStatus()[1]
Синтаксис
NRF.getSecurityStatus()
Параметры
Возвращаемое значение
См. описание ниже.
Описание
Возвращает объект с данными о состоянии безопасности текущего периферийного соединения:
{
connected // подключение активно (не отключено)
encrypted // коммуникация по этой связи зашифрована
mitm_protected // зашифрованная коммуникация
// также защищена от атак посредника
bonded // устройство сопряжено с нами
}
Если активного соединения нет, будет возвращено {connected:false}.
Более подробно о настройке безопасного соединения читайте в описании функции NRF.setSecurity().
Примеры
См.также
Внешние ссылки